When to Plan Your Abacos Family Vacation

Choosing the optimal time to visit The Abacos is essential for a seamless family adventure. While the region boasts warm weather year-round, consider visiting between late November to mid-April for ideal conditions. During this peak season, temperatures range comfortably from the mid-70s to mid-80s Fahrenheit, perfect for outdoor activities without discomfort from humidity.

For families keen on cultural experiences, sync your trip around events like the Sea of Abaco Regatta in April, a captivating festival that showcases vibrant boat parades and local festivities. It's advisable to evade the hurricane season from June through November to prevent weather disruptions and potential resort closures, ensuring a focus on relaxation and fun.

Family Activities and Things to Do in The Abacos

The Abacos offer an abundance of family-centric activities for a perfect blend of relaxation and exploration. Dive into crystal-clear waters to snorkel vibrant coral reefs, or spend time with young swimmers on the gentle waves at Treasure Cay Beach. Discover Tahiti Beach, known for its pink sands and calm cove, perfect for a dreamy family outing.

Cultural exploration is also appealing. Visit Hope Town for its iconic candy-striped lighthouse and a small museum detailing the island's maritime history. Boat tours and island hopping invite families to discover other cays and marine life like dolphins and turtles.

Fishing excursions tailored for families are plentiful, providing educational and safe interactions with nature. Kayaking and paddleboarding through mangroves offer serene adventures, while nature trails in national parks awaken curious little explorers with unique bird species native to the Bahamas.

Family Dining in The Abacos: Where to Eat

Taste the vibrant flavors of Bahamian cuisine, a fusion of fresh seafood, tropical fruits, and spices offering something for every palate. Most restaurants create a welcoming family atmosphere. Mainstay Restaurant in Marsh Harbour serves hearty dishes and exceptional service ideal for family dining. Nippers Beach Bar & Grill lets parents savor local specialties as kids enjoy a casual meal by the ocean.

The Firefly Restaurant in Hope Town provides authentic Bahamian fare in a friendly setting. For parents with picky eaters, restaurants often accommodate meal customizations, offering fresh fruit plates or simple pastas. Gradually introducing new flavors in a relaxed ambiance encourages kids to explore diverse tastes.

Essential Packing Tips for Abacos Family Adventure

Ensure stress-free travel with strategic packing. Light, breathable clothing is essential for all family members for warm tropical days. Pack swimsuits, rash guards, and wide-brimmed hats for sun protection during beach or water activities.

Stock up on a high-SPF sunscreen and insect repellent to guard against the elements. Remember water shoes for rocky beaches. A safety-first mindset means packing essential medications, a basic first-aid kit, and motion sickness remedies for boat outings. Also, consider packing snorkeling gear and personal flotation devices to ensure comfort in and around water.

Navigating Travel Logistics to The Abacos

Reaching The Abacos is straightforward, but requires some planning, especially with children in tow. The primary entry point is Marsh Harbour International Airport, serviced by regional flights from the US and the Bahamas. Alternatively, Treasure Cay Airport facilitates access to Great Abaco Island with connecting domestic flights.

Once there, ferries ensure scenic transport between islands, while chartered boats offer flexibility. A rental car allows families to explore at their own pace. Plan flights to avoid disrupting nap times and arm yourself with snacks and entertainment for a smoother journey. Arriving during daylight simplifies settling in and adapting to island time.

Safety and Health on Your Abacos Family Vacation

Safety is a key priority while vacationing in The Abacos. Many beaches are monitored, offering generally safe waters, but parents should remain vigilant, particularly in non-lifeguarded areas. Young or inexperienced swimmers should wear life jackets while on boats or kayaking.

In Marsh Harbour, medical facilities cater to common traveler needs. Travel insurance covering medical emergencies is recommended, along with learning local emergency contacts on arrival. Ensure ample hydration in the sunny Bahamas and take sun protection measures seriously with plenty of sunscreen application.
